Bill Summary
Amends the Small Estates Article of the Probate Act of 1975. Provides that the following shall not be considered an excluded motor vehicle in determining the value of a decedent's personal estate: (i) motor vehicles used as living quarters; (ii) motor homes, mini motor homes, and van campers; (iii) a non-self-propelled vehicle; (iv) a commercial vehicle; (v) an implement of husbandry; or (vi) a bus or commuter van.
AI Summary
This bill amends the Probate Act of 1975 to clarify the definition of motor vehicles that are not considered "excluded" when determining the value of a deceased person's estate for small estate affidavit purposes. Specifically, the bill expands the list of motor vehicles that will not be excluded from estate calculations to include: vehicles used as living quarters, motor homes and van campers, non-self-propelled vehicles, commercial vehicles, implements of husbandry, and buses or commuter vans. This change impacts the small estate affidavit process, which allows for simplified transfer of a deceased person's assets when the total estate value is under $150,000 and no formal probate proceedings are pending. The bill ensures that a broader range of vehicle types are counted when assessing the total value of a decedent's estate, potentially making it more difficult to qualify for the small estate affidavit process by potentially increasing the calculated estate value. The amendment applies to decedents whose date of death is on or after the effective date of the act.
